Output 95142f5e61bc8cd2201d86723000eb8424e622ee8de07c06292fa3287aade1da:0

value
58768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 786651d81d5ca697b11d2c5abe932ab2c0c9cc4f OP_EQUAL
address
3CfdartsrDD5qYiJE3E8peUEshwrU5W9tm
transaction
95142f5e61bc8cd2201d86723000eb8424e622ee8de07c06292fa3287aade1da
confirmations
1213
spent
true